"""MuseHub MCP tool definitions — server-side browsing tools for AI agents. These tools allow Cursor/Claude and other MCP clients to explore MuseHub repositories, inspect commit history, read artifact metadata, query musical analysis, and search — all without requiring a connected DAW. Every tool in this module is ``server_side: True``. The MCP server routes them to ``musehub_mcp_executor`` rather than forwarding them to the DAW. Naming convention: ``musehub__`` — distinct from DAW tools which use the ``muse_`` prefix.
